Modern Family follows several characters, all a part of one big family, in their daily lives. Everyone certainly has their individual characteristics and aspects, but perhaps in the mix of people, therein lies one main character. Manny could certainly fit the bill for the role, considering his unique background, individual perspective, personality traits, and more. He’s very mature and responsible for his age, and he’s certainly wise beyond his years.

He often helped his family members, and over time, grew close with them following his mother’s marriage to Jay. Manny didn’t always have an easy road, but it shaped him into a truly great person that made a big impact on the lives of those around him.

10 He’s A Good Sibling

Claire was famous for torturing Mitchell when they were kids. Haley and Alex can usually be found fighting, and they would usually tease Luke mercilessly as well. Lily was shown not to be fond of the idea of having a sibling for some time before Rexford came along.

However, Manny is different with Joe. He took the time to take care of and teach his little brother things, and to ensure he and Joe had a good relationship despite their age difference.

9 His Relationship With Gloria

Claire, Phil, Mitchell, and Cam aren’t necessarily as close with their kids as Gloria is with Manny. The two of them are best friends, not unlike Rory and Lorelai Gilmore in Gilmore Girls. 

They had been through a lot together prior to the beginning of the series, and their bond was unbreakable. Even after Gloria has Joe, she still maintains a close relationship with Manny. The two are always there for each other, no matter what.

8 He’s Extremely Creative

Manny’s quirks and eccentricities certainly complement his creative side. Manny loves the arts and knows a great deal about them, especially music and literature. He’s also a writer and worked extremely hard to make sure he was proud of his creative endeavors.

7 He’s Not Afraid To Be Himself

Whether he wants to celebrate his cultural heritage, talk about literature, or express his feelings, Manny never shies away from being himself. He doesn’t pretend to be someone that he’s not, and he’s content with who he is, which is something his family members often struggle with themselves.

He’s eccentric and quirky, but he wouldn’t have it any other way; his confidence and contentment with who he is, is very admirable, and it makes him stand out from the rest of his family members.

6 He’s Responsible

Manny doesn’t try to get out of his responsibilities; instead, he tends to look forward to them. He handles life like a grown-up, even from a very young age, showing how mature he is.

This is definitely a different personality aspect compared to the other children on the show, those being Haley, Alex, Luke, and Lily. Manny appreciates the need for responsibilities and getting them done, and doesn’t complain about it.

5 He Takes Care Of Others

It’s a natural instinct for Manny to help someone in need. He often took care of himself and his mom when it was just the two of them, and he continues on with his selfless nature once he joins his new family.

He helps out where he can, whether it’s reminding Jay to call Mitchell on his birthday, comforting someone after they’ve been hurt, or offering advice and solace. He’s a rock in the family circle, reliable and comforting.

4 He’s Wise

Manny’s wisdom certainly comes in handy, and it was definitely hard-earned. He and Gloria didn’t have an easy life prior to Gloria meeting Jay, and Manny learned several valuable life lessons because of it.

His wisdom is important, considering it allows him to see through schemes (often to the consternation of his family members) and come up with solutions to problems more easily.

3 He Didn’t Join The Family By Choice

Manny is unique in the sense that he basically had to accept being part of a family that he didn’t necessarily choose. He was always polite, of course, and he tried his best, but he and Jay did struggle in the beginning. While Gloria, Cam, and Phil married into the family, Manny didn’t, and he wasn’t born into it, either.

His unique circumstance makes him stand out as a character and certainly provided him with certain insights into the family. He did eventually become close with several of them, but it took time and adjustments.

2 Manny Is Often A Guide

Manny is good at giving advice and having adult conversations, whether it’s with fellow kids or actual adults. He helps several family members with their struggles; early on, he helped Claire understand why she was struggling in her relationship with Alex, and he sounded very mature and wise for his age as he offered his step-sister some insight.

Rest assured, the family knows that if they need something resolved, they can go to Manny, who is both a good listener and problem solver.

1 Manny Was Exposed To More Hardships

Manny initially grew up poor, with his mother driving a taxi for a living. His father also left them, and until Gloria married Jay, Manny lacked a father figure in his life.

Manny has been exposed to more hardships in life than the Dunphy or Tucker-Pritchett kids in that regard; plus, he also had to adjust to a new blended family, and later the addition of a half-brother in Joe. His experience is like no other in the family and certainly would qualify towards making him the show’s main character.
